What is the Scientific World Model?

Our AI agents have synthesized 17,000+ wiki-style pages covering every major entity, mechanism, and therapeutic avenue in neurodegeneration research. Each page is automatically generated and continuously updated from the latest scientific literature, connecting genes like APOE and MAPT to pathways, proteins, and disease mechanisms.

This forms a living knowledge graph that powers our hypothesis generation, therapeutic target identification, and research gap analysis. Browse by entity type below or search for any gene, protein, mechanism, or drug.
